KRS 1057
Text Information
- Siglum
- KRS 1057
- Transliteration
-
l n{h}{b} bn ʿmd bn ẓnn bn qḥs² bn grmʾl w ḫrṣ f h lt s¹lm
OCIANA
- Translation
-
By {Nhb} son of ʿmd son of Ẓnn son of Qḥs² son of Grmʾl and he kept watch and so O Lt let him be secure
OCIANA
- Language and Script
- Safaitic
Interpretation
- Commentary
- The photograph is not good enough to be completely certain of the reading of the second and third letters of the first name.
